Output 3627200008f58cdf9e1c86b86823485d9409e5480c088efce9883888faafb743:4

value
12529920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cadbafe6b3e17daf22a6a7d44bfcbadfd3197f6 OP_EQUAL
address
MU211dq4Fpzcsgm7uqsxSg1H3Ab1W5nmwQ
transaction
3627200008f58cdf9e1c86b86823485d9409e5480c088efce9883888faafb743
spent
true